Skip to main content

ThemesToolMapForm

geovisto-mapReadme | API


geovisto-map / ThemesToolMapForm

Class: ThemesToolMapForm

This class represents tab fragment for Themes tool.

Author

Jiri Hynek

Extends

Constructors

new ThemesToolMapForm()

new ThemesToolMapForm(tool): ThemesToolMapForm

It creates a sidebar fragment with respect to the given props.

Parameters

tool: IThemesTool\<IThemesToolProps, IThemesToolDefaults, IThemesToolState\<IThemesToolProps, IThemesToolDefaults, IThemesToolConfig>, IThemesToolConfig, IMapToolInitProps\<IThemesToolConfig>>

Returns

ThemesToolMapForm

Overrides

MapObjectForm.constructor

Source

tools/themes/model/internal/form/ThemesToolMapForm.ts:25

Properties

htmlContent

private htmlContent: HTMLDivElement

Source

tools/themes/model/internal/form/ThemesToolMapForm.ts:18

Methods

createContent()

protected createContent(): HTMLDivElement

Help function which creates the HTML content.

Returns

HTMLDivElement

Source

tools/themes/model/internal/form/ThemesToolMapForm.ts:42


getContent()

getContent(): HTMLDivElement

It returns a HTML content of the sidebar fragment which will be placed in a sidebar tab.

Returns

HTMLDivElement

Overrides

MapObjectForm.getContent

Source

tools/themes/model/internal/form/ThemesToolMapForm.ts:32


getMapObject()

protected getMapObject(): IThemesTool\<IThemesToolProps, IThemesToolDefaults, IThemesToolState\<IThemesToolProps, IThemesToolDefaults, IThemesToolConfig>, IThemesToolConfig, IMapToolInitProps\<IThemesToolConfig>>

Returns

IThemesTool\<IThemesToolProps, IThemesToolDefaults, IThemesToolState\<IThemesToolProps, IThemesToolDefaults, IThemesToolConfig>, IThemesToolConfig, IMapToolInitProps\<IThemesToolConfig>>

Inherited from

MapObjectForm.getMapObject

Source

model/internal/form/MapObjectForm.ts:16